Delgado Hosting Groundbreaking For Maritime And Industrial Training Center

NEW ORLEANS – Delgado Community College invites the community to attend groundbreaking ceremonies for the new Delgado Maritime and Industrial Training Center on Friday, April 24, 2015, at 2:00 p.m.

         Lunch will be served at 1:00 p.m. courtesy of Delgado Culinary Arts Program students, faculty and staff.

         The new 18,750-square-foot building is designed by Sizeler Thompson Brown Architects of New Orleans. The builder is The Lemoine Company of New Orleans. The $7 million project is funded by state bonds authorized through Act 391 during the 2007 Legislative Session. Completion is expected by February 2016.

         The new Delgado Maritime and Industrial Training Center will be located on the site of the existing facility at 13200 Old Gentilly Road, New Orleans, LA 70129.

         The Maritime, Fire and Industrial Training Facility at Delgado Community College has earned a national and international reputation for providing high-quality maritime and industrial firefighting, radar, safety and U.S. Coast Guard-approved training including full mission bridge simulator courses. For more than two decades, Delgado’s experienced instructors have helped provide training to licensed mariners and industry personnel in the maritime, oil and gas, and safety/ homeland security fields, among others. Courses are tailored to meet the specific needs of industrial clients.
